COLUMBUS, OH, January 19, 2024 - Planet TV Studios, a notable producer of revolutionary television series, proudly announces its current documentary series, "New Frontiers," around the pioneering achievements of Andelyn Biosciences. This documentary will reveal the revolutionary advances produced by Andelyn Biosciences, a top gene therapy Contract Development and Manufacturing Organization (CDMO), in the evolving space of biotechnology.

"New Frontiers" is a compelling series thoroughly engineered to explore unique firms that are at the top of molding the foreseeable future of healthcare worldwide. The documentary episodes will likely be airing early 2024 on national television, Bloomberg TV, and accessible on on-demand by means of a variety of platforms, including Amazon, Google Play, Roku, and more.

Planet TV Studios is grateful to have Gina Grad back as their host. Gina is an accomplished author, podcast host, and radio personality based in Los Angeles, California. She previously worked as the co-host and news anchor of the Adam Carolla Show, a podcast that held the Guinness World Record for the most downloaded episodes. Gina also has anchored on KFI 640 AM and hosted mornings on 100.3 FM. Apart from her broadcasting career, she is the writer of "My Extra Mom," a children's book purposely designed to assist kids and stepparents in moving through the difficulties of blended families.

Inside the sophisticated space of biotechnology, Andelyn Biosciences has blossomed as a innovator, improving ground breaking therapies and contributing tremendously to the biopharmaceutical arena. Established in 2020, the business, headquartered in Columbus, Ohio, was founded out of Nationwide Children's Hospital's Abigail Wexner Research Institute utilizing a pursuit to speeding up the progression and manufacturing of innovative therapies to bring more treatments to more patients.

Biological Delivery Systems

Pathogens have adapted to effectively deliver nucleic acids into target cells, making them an effective tool for DNA-based treatment. Widely used viral vectors feature:

Adenoviruses – Capable of infecting both mitotic and static cells but may provoke immunogenic reactions.

Adeno-Associated Viruses (AAVs) – Highly regarded due to their reduced immune response and ability to sustain long-term genetic activity.

Retroviral vectors and lentiviral systems – Embed within the cellular DNA, ensuring long-lasting genetic alteration, with lentiviruses being particularly advantageous for altering dormant cellular structures.

Alternative Genetic Delivery Methods

Non-viral delivery methods offer a reduced-risk option, reducing the risk of immune reactions. These encompass:

Lipid-based carriers and nano-delivery systems – Encapsulating nucleic acids for targeted cellular uptake.

Electrical Permeabilization – Applying electric shocks to create temporary pores in cell membranes, allowing genetic material to enter.

Intramuscular Gene Delivery – Introducing genetic material directly into target tissues.

DNA-Based Therapy: Rewriting the Molecular Structure

Gene therapy works by repairing the root cause of DNA-related illnesses:

In-Body Gene Treatment: Introduces therapeutic genes inside the patient’s body, for example the clinically endorsed vision-restoring Luxturna for curing congenital sight impairment.

Cell-Extraction Gene Treatment: Utilizes modifying a subject’s genetic material under controlled conditions and then reinjecting them, as seen in some clinical trials for red blood cell disorders and immune system failures.

The advent of cutting-edge CRISPR technology has further accelerated gene therapy studies, allowing for targeted alterations at the DNA level.
